Whatcom residents have given $350K to presidential candidates. Here’s who got the cash

Whatcom County residents have donated $350,000 to presidential candidates since the last election, according to numbers from the Federal Election Commission. President Donald Trump has received $87,287 and Democratic candidate Bernie Sanders has received $64,358 from Nov. 9, 2016, to Jan. 31, 2019.

Other Democratic candidates still active and on the Washington state ballot who received Whatcom financial support are Elizabeth Warren, $46,643; Pete Buttigieg, $28,851; Amy Klobuchar, $8,567; Joseph Biden, $8,461; and Tulsi Gabbard, $7,442.

Washington state Gov. Jay Inslee raised $48,062 from Whatcom County before dropping out Aug. 21, 2019.

Other Democratic candidates who received Whatcom financial support but who have dropped out of the race are Andrew Yang, $16,146; Cory Booker, $5,311; and Michael Bennet, $310.

National candidates who have dropped out of the race raised cash in Whatcom County, including: Democrats Kamala Harris, $11,304; Marianne Williamson, $6,361; Beto O’Rourke, $5,546; Eric Swalwell, $4,000; Julian Castro, $834; Steve Bullock, $568; and Kirsten Gillibrand, $285; plus Republican Joe Walsh, $125.

Bellingham residents gave $249,279 overall — $208,458 to Democrats and $40,812 to Republicans. Donations included: Sanders, $47,047; Inslee $41,262; Trump, $40,737; Warren, $37,816; Buttigieg, $23,480; Yang, $10,847; Harris, $9,418; Klobuchar, $7,313; and Biden, $6,997.

From other cities:

Blaine, $28,660 — $15,318 for Democrats, led by $4,109 for Sanders; $13,342 for Republicans.

Lynden, $22,122 — $6,645 for Democrats, led by $3,614 for Sanders; $15,477 for Trump.

Ferndale, $18,465 — $12,745 for Democrats, led by $3,578 for Sanders; $5,720 for Trump.

Custer, $7,773 — $50 for Sanders; $7,723 for Trump.

Deming, $7,248 — $7,214 for Democrats, led by $2,554 for Sanders; $34 for Trump.

Lummi Island — $6,441 for Democrats, led by $2,644 for Sanders.

Point Roberts, $5,769 — $2,911 for Democrats, led by $763 for Sanders; $2,859 for Trump.

Maple Falls, $3,919 — $2,921 for Democrats, led by $1,350 for Inslee; $998 for Trump.

Sumas, $540 — $335 for Warren; $205 for Trump.

Nooksack, $219 for Trump.

Glacier, $25 for Walsh.
